Shinhan Card Partners with Solana Foundation to Pioneer Stablecoin Payments in South Korea

TLDR: Shinhan Card is running a proof-of-concept on Solana’s testnet to test real-world stablecoin payment systems. Non-custodial wallet security and stability are central to Shinhan Card’s blockchain deployment strategy this year.
